Op-Ed by Bob Broxton Something historic happened in the little town of Staunton on Thursday, Sept. 13, 2007. The Staunton City Council passed a resolution that asks the General Assembly to stop certain “exploitative” practices of payday lenders by capping interest rates at 36 percent APR.

Story by Jim Bishop The (Shenandoah) hills will be alive with the sound of (string) music as a cooperative program between Harrisonburg City Schools and Eastern Mennonite University begins this fall. The city school system is funding a strings instruction program through EMU’s Preparatory Music Program, part of the university’s music department. It will begin…

Item by Chris Graham The Virginia Fall Foliage Festival Art Show has announced the judges for the 2007 show. Homer L. Springer Jr. and Trudi Van Dyke will serve as judges for the 36th annual show – set for Oct. 13 and Oct. 14 in Downtown Waynesboro. Springer has taught art for 40 years, the…
